OpenAI Debuts Its First Custom Silicon, Built With Broadcom
OpenAI's first proprietary chip reduces dependence on Nvidia and reshapes AI infrastructure economics. A custom silicon strategy gives OpenAI direct control over training costs and inference margins at scale.
Anthropic Accuses Alibaba of Illicitly Extracting Claude's Capabilities
This is a landmark IP dispute: Anthropic alleges Alibaba systematically extracted model capabilities from Claude, raising urgent questions about model theft, API abuse, and cross-border AI enforcement. The outcome could set legal precedent for the entire industry.
Google Brings Computer Use to Gemini 3.5 Flash
Gemini 3.5 Flash now joins Claude in offering computer-use capabilities, intensifying the agentic AI race. Deploying this in a cost-efficient Flash model signals Google is pushing autonomous agents into mainstream developer workflows fast.
Qualcomm Acquires AI Startup Modular in Strategic ML Push
Modular, known for the Mojo language and MAX inference engine, gives Qualcomm a serious software stack for on-device AI. This acquisition positions Qualcomm to compete directly with Nvidia not just on chips but on the full AI developer platform.
45°C Liquid Cooling Cuts Data Center Water Use to Near Zero
Nvidia's high-temperature liquid cooling design eliminates evaporative water consumption, a critical sustainability bottleneck for AI factories. Broad adoption could remove water scarcity as a hard constraint on data center siting.
Hitchhiker's Guide to Agentic AI: A Comprehensive Systems Survey
This arXiv survey maps the full agentic AI stack from foundations to deployed systems, offering a rare unified framework. It is an essential reference for teams architecting multi-agent pipelines and evaluating where research gaps remain.
TRUSTMEM Tackles Unreliable Long-Term Memory in LLM Agents
Memory consolidation failures are a core reliability problem for production LLM agents. TRUSTMEM introduces a learnable trust mechanism that filters and consolidates memories, directly improving agent consistency over long horizons.
